Lots of snow

Van Wert County received its largest snowfall of the season in spring, not winter, with Sunday’s storm generating 8.25 inches of snow in the county, according to County Emergency Management Director Rick McCoy. Other area communities received more, with Marion, Ind., receiving 11.5 inches, Hartford City, Ind., receiving 12 inches and Berne, Ind., 10.7 inches. The good news is the snow shouldn’t last long, with temperatures rising to 49 on Saturday and 52 on Easter Sunday, McCoy said. Here, snowflakes fall again Monday evening  in downtown Van Wert.
